Назад | Перейти на главную страницу

WebDAV неправильно открывает файлы PHP

Я не уверен, что это правильный сайт StackExchange, чтобы спросить об этом, но я думаю, что он наиболее близок к теме.

Я запускаю сервер WebDAV с использованием Apache mod_dav в Linux (Ubuntu). Я успешно подключился к нему с Windows 7. Однако, когда я открываю файлы PHP в редакторе, я получаю не их исходный код, а их вывод. Остальные файлы, включая изображения, открываются правильно. Есть ли способ исправить эту проблему?

Моя конфигурация Apache:

<Location /webdav/>
        DAV On
        AuthType Digest
        AuthName "WebDAV"
        AuthDigestDomain /webdav/
        AuthDigestProvider file
        AuthUserFile /var/www/webdav/.htdigest
        Require valid-user
</Location>

Удалите ассоциации типов контента для файлов PHP:

RemoveType .php

Если не работает, удалите обработчик:

RemoveHandler .php
ForceType text/plain

или отключите PHP:

php_flag engine off